Which amendment forbids illegal search and seizure? A. Fourth Amendment B. Fifth Amendment C. Eighth Amendment D. Fourteenth Ame

ndment
History
2 answers:
Alexeev081 [22]3 years ago
8 0
The fourth amendment,The answer is  A 
Ratling [72]3 years ago
3 0
Fourth Amendment 
The right of the people to be secure in their persons, houses, papers, and effects, against unreasonable searches and seizures, shall not be violated, and no Warrants shall issue, but upon probable cause, supported by Oath or affirmation, and particularly describing the place to be searched, and the persons or things to be seize

The establishment of British colonies result in the introduction of cricket and soccer to _____
Ber [7]

The establishment of British colonies resulted in the introduction of cricket and soccer to: Pakistan and India.

India was a British colony for about 190 years (1757 to 1947). Thus, as a British colony, British culture in sports would understandably be inherited by its colony, considering how many years it has been under British rule. These sports would’ve been introduced to Pakistan too as Pakistan was founded when India became independent from British rule.
